An Anchor for the Soul is a 366-day devotional that takes you on a year-long voyage of contemplation and discovery that will lead you to the Source of all safety and rest. As you meditate on Scripture and consider the insightful devotional thought for each day, you will be equipped to handle whatever storms may come your way. You will be able to stand strong as you focus on the Light that leads you and the Anchor that is your eternal hope. This debossed luxleather cover has gold foil accents and an attached ribbon page marker. The 366 devotions of hope and encouragement make an exceptional gift for the man in your life or for dads on Father's Day. The presentation page for gift-giving allows you to write a sentimental message of love or mark a special occasion. Popular author and radio personality Riekert Botha takes readers on a journey of forgiveness, salvation, hope and love that will give them renewed strength to navigate the storms of life. The short devotions in this full-color devotional will remind readers of God’s never-ending mercy and power, for even amidst a terrible storm, God remains an anchor for the soul.

People have honest doubts and questions about God that deserve solid answers. How do we explain the Gospel of Jesus Christ in a way the 'man on the street' will understand? Ray Pritchard does exactly that in his compelling new book, An Anchor for the Soul. With doubters, seekers, and skeptics in mind, Pastor Pritchard writes in simple language, using limited Scripture references. In a clear, straightforward presentation, he answers questions such as: What is God like? How can I know Him? Who is Jesus and what did He do? What does it mean to be a Christian? Through stories and illustrations, Pastor Pritchard very personally yet gently challenges his readers with the Good News of Jesus Christ.
